No Image Available
Poster / backdrop not provided
Poster not provided
Status
Released
Release
June 19, 2010
Runtime
1h 24m
A documentary feature film about superheroes that could possibly save the world...or at least try.
Steve Sale
Steve Sale/SOS
John Sale
Maggie Sale
Charlotte Wirtz
Master Legend